Publisher's binding: Dark brown morocco over wooden boards with raised beveled panels forming spandrels and two small fields between them on the sides. Beveled title panel in center of cover. Embossed and gilt-stamped floral, foliate, and arabesque ornamentation. Back cover the same as front cover. Spine decorated with five panels gilt-stamped with elaborate foliate ornamentation and one with gilt-stamped title, separated by raised bands, and enclosed at head and tail within gilt-stamped decorative borders. Ornamental gilt-stamped border on turn-ins. Endsheets lined with white paper printed in moire̹ silk pattern. All edges gilt.

Summary
The book is written about an old street in Lancaster, Pennsylvania, on which many historic and interesting events took place - from before the Revolutionary War up to the present time. This series of sketches recounts stories of national interest as well as local tradition. [from the foreward]
